Output e83153006cb7e0a473103f30dfdc7c0b94e3fd22c77b03107fecbdc6d74528cf:0

value
134130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d30d34b50155ea046a67fa35a4eb98c8dd88c25 OP_EQUAL
address
3BeN4u7XG25U97Sdm5dHYcBBaSaPU7b4Yr
transaction
e83153006cb7e0a473103f30dfdc7c0b94e3fd22c77b03107fecbdc6d74528cf
spent
true